Kylic Horton – Clarendon Hall (Summerton) – Team Stroke 16U (pictured on front)
Horton 6’4 is just 14 years of age now. Horton averaged 14.9 ppg this past season for the Saints. Horton is a perimeter player with great length and wingspan. Horton must get stronger with the ball and be able to fight through contact in the future. Horton does play baseball in the spring for the Saints.
Devin Gillespie – Long M.S. (Cheraw) – Team Wall Southeast-Marion 2022
Gillespie averaged 1.8 ppg this past season for the Braves. Gillespie 6’0 combo guard sees the floor very well and plays at a good pace while on the floor. Gillespie is extremely active in the passing lanes and really takes pride in playing defense.
Carlton Terry – Whittemore Park M.S. (Conway) – Team Wall Southeast Marion 2022
Terry’s father is the Head Coach of the Conway HS Football Tigers. Terry is a pass first point guard that needs to play more aggressive at times. Terry understands the game and has the ability to hit open shots.
